Hidden Dangers in PV Systems
Last month's incident in Arizona perfectly illustrates the stakes. A residential array kept tripping its DC switch fuse during peak generation hours. Turns out, the installer had used undersized disconnect terminals - a $15 oversight that nearly caused $15,000 in damages.
Three critical risks emerge:
- Thermal runaway from poor connections
- Arc flashes during maintenance
- Battery bank isolation failures

Pro Installation Insights
Here's the kicker - even the best solar disconnect switch can fail if installed wrong. The golden rule? Always account for expansion. Aluminum busbars expand differently than copper contacts, which is why our field teams use laser thermography during commissioning.
Three installation no-nos:
- Mixing conductor metals
- Ignoring torque specs
- Neglecting seasonal inspections
